Compare performance (199 HP vs 306 HP), boot space and price (37,900 £ vs 35,100 £ ) at a glance. Find out which car is the better choice for you – Lexus UX or Toyota RAV4?
When it comes to price and running costs, the biggest differences usually appear. This is often where you see which car fits your budget better in the long run.
Toyota RAV4 is very slightly cheaper – starting at 35,100 £ , while the Lexus UX costs 37,900 £ . That’s a price difference of around 2,794 £.
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the Toyota RAV4 uses 1 L/100km and is considerably more efficient than the Lexus UX with 5 L/100km. The difference is about 4 L/100km.
Power, torque and acceleration are the classic benchmarks for car enthusiasts – and here, some clear differences start to show.
When it comes to engine power, the Toyota RAV4 offers visibly more power – delivering 306 HP compared to 199 HP. That’s roughly 107 HP more horsepower.
When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Toyota RAV4 is visibly quicker – completing the sprint in 6 s, while the Lexus UX takes 7.9 s. That’s about 1.9 s quicker.
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.
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.
In terms of curb weight, Lexus UX is somewhat lighter – 1,495 kg compared to 1,745 kg. The difference is around 250 kg.
When it comes to payload, the Lexus UX carries barely more – 615 kg compared to 600 kg. That’s a difference of about 15 kg.
The Toyota RAV4 is far ahead overall in the objective data comparison.

The Lexus UX is a compact luxury crossover that blends sharp styling with a quiet, comfortable cabin, perfect for urban buyers who want premium feel without shouting about it. It rides with poise, serves up plush materials and thoughtful tech, and—while it won’t satisfy anyone chasing track thrills—it's a smart, stylish choice for everyday driving.
